Transaction 0d595917896d94f9d5ef5f727850ba104fd7b34953338148d0fb2bbf0d2311a6
1 Input
1 Output
-
0d595917896d94f9d5ef5f727850ba104fd7b34953338148d0fb2bbf0d2311a6:0
- value
- 72429
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81d828f3b671b3e792970aedb42172a55cd92ede OP_EQUAL
- address
- 3DXa3M8HQGG3xVqLqJ6HJ55ypppbCuPXfL